Web7 nov. 2016 · What to do Instead: Take regular, short study breaks. Set an alarm for every 20-30 minutes and have your child take a short 5-10 minute break. Shorter study breaks will give your child just enough time to breathe, stretch and re-focus before he or she gets back to the homework. 2. Get Moving. Web25 jul. 2024 · According to UC Berkeley, 1 unit is 1 hour of class plus 2 hours of student work per week. Calculus is usually 4 units, so you must complete 12 hours of work per week to learn it thoroughly, which is 2 hours a day, 6 days a week.
